Students And Workers Non-residential Accommodation Market Size

The students and workers non-residential accommodation market size has grown rapidly in recent years. It will grow from $17.18 billion in 2023 to $18.98 billion in 2024 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 10.4%. The growth in the historic period can be attributed to educational enrollment, economic conditions, urbanization, government policies, demographic shifts.

The students and workers non-residential accommodation market size is expected to see rapid growth in the next few years. It will grow to $29.16 billion in 2028 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 11.3%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to the adoption of online and hybrid education methods, remote work trends, international mobility, sustainability and esg, health and safety regulations. Major trends in the forecast period include flexible accommodation models, technology integration, sustainability practices, wellness and comfort, customization and personalization.

Market Overview -
Student and workers non-residential accommodations refers to services like hotels, hostels, campgrounds, and other private lodging facilities that offer transient housing as well as other hospitality services. These establishments offer short-term or long-term lodging that can serve as a primary residence for the duration of the stay.

Key Segments -
The students and workers non-residential accommodation market covered in this report is segmented -
1) By Type: Dormitories, Off Campus Establishments, Migrant Workers' Camps
2) By Price Point: Economy, Mid-Range, Luxury
3) By Channel: Direct Sales, Distributor
4) By Mode of Booking: Online Bookings, Direct Bookings, Other Mode Of Booking
